How is the Quantitative Reasoning requirement completed?
If the student’s ACT mathematics subscore is 22 or above (or the SAT math subscore is 500 or above), the requirement has already been met. If the subscores are lower, the basic requirement can be met by completing one of the following courses: Acc 200, Math 102 (a non-math based major), Phil 205, SFL 260, or Stat 105. Completion of Math 110, Math 111, or one of the following calculus courses: Math 112, 113, or 119 also fulfill the Quantitative Reasoning requirement.
